Influence of Regular Exercise and Detraining on Metabolic and Emotional Parameters in Diabetic Individuals

This quasi-experimental study aim to evaluate the effect of moderate aerobic exercise on glucose and lipid metabolism as well as the scales of anxiety and depression and levels of salivary cortisol in women with type 2 diabetes.

About this study

This quasi-experimental study aim to performed a 12-week training program (3 times/week, 60 minutes per session) which consisted of a supervised moderate aerobic exercise previously determined (50% to 70% of maximal Heart Rate) in women with type 2 diabetes.

Inclusion criteria

  • having normal physical examinations,
  • no participation in regular, moderate or intensive exercise for at least 6 months before the study and
  • not be following a diet

Exclusion criteria

  • the use of insulin and beta-blocker medications and
  • the functional inability to perform exercise
